To assemble your Minnie Mouse Junior Cruiser, follow these simple steps:
Step 1: Unbox and Lay Out the Parts
Start by unboxing your Minnie Mouse Junior Cruiser and laying out all the parts on a clean and flat surface. Take a moment to familiarize yourself with the different components and make sure everything is included as per the instruction manual.
Step 2: Attach the Wheels
Next, attach the wheels to the bottom of the cruiser. Follow the instructions provided, ensuring that each wheel is securely in place. Use the provided tools, if any, to tighten the screws or bolts.
Step 3: Connect the Handlebars
Now, connect the handlebars to the body of the cruiser. Make sure they are aligned properly and securely fastened. Double-check the instructions to ensure you're following the correct procedure.
Step 4: Install the Seat
After the handlebars, it's time to install the seat. Depending on the model, you may need to adjust the seat height or angle. Refer to the instruction manual for specific details on how to correctly install the seat.
Step 5: Check and Adjust
Once you have assembled all the major components, take a moment to check if everything is securely attached and aligned. Test the cruiser by gently pushing it, ensuring that it rolls smoothly and there are no loose parts. If necessary, make any adjustments or tighten any screws or bolts.
